Volcon, Inc. (NASDAQ:EMPD – Get Free Report) major shareholder Atg Capital Opportunities Fund bought 114,447 shares of the stock in a transaction dated Friday, January 30th. The stock was purchased at an average cost of $4.82 per share, for a total transaction of $551,634.54. Following the acquisition, the insider owned 3,808,855 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$18,358,681.10. This represents a 3.10% increase in their ownership of the stock. The acquisition was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is available at this hyperlink. Major shareholders that own more than 10% of a company’s shares are required to disclose their transactions with the SEC.
Atg Capital Opportunities Fund also recently made the following trade(s):
- On Thursday, January 29th, Atg Capital Opportunities Fund purchased 190,971 shares of Volcon stock. The shares were purchased at an average cost of $4.91 per share, with a total value of $937,667.61.
- On Wednesday, January 28th, Atg Capital Opportunities Fund acquired 123,208 shares of Volcon stock. The stock was acquired at an average cost of $5.09 per share, for a total transaction of $627,128.72.
Volcon Trading Up 1.0%
NASDAQ EMPD opened at $4.91 on Friday. The business’s 50 day moving average is $4.69 and its two-hundred day moving average is $6.99. Volcon, Inc. has a 12-month low of $4.03 and a 12-month high of $80.80. The stock has a market capitalization of $178.82 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-0.32 and a beta of -0.61.

Volcon Company Profile
Volcon, Inc (NASDAQ: EMPD) is a Texas‐based powersports company specializing in the design, development and distribution of electric off-road vehicles. Headquartered in Austin, Volcon aims to introduce zero-emission solutions to the traditionally gas-powered UTV and dirt bike markets. The company’s modular vehicle platforms blend electric drivetrains with rugged chassis designs, targeting recreational and utility riders seeking sustainable alternatives for trail, sand and farm use.
Volcon’s product lineup includes the Stag, a side-by-side utility terrain vehicle (UTV) engineered for work and play; the Grunt, an entry-level electric dirt bike offering trail-ready performance; and the Ranger, a dual-purpose e-adventure motorcycle suited for longer off-road excursions.
